Billionaire Justin Hemmes and his model girlfriend Madeline Holtznauer were the highlight at Merivale's 31st annual celebration, held in Sydney on Wednesday night. The event embraced a 'Back to the '90s' theme, with Holtznauer stunning in a black cut-out maxi dress and Hemmes sporting a classic tuxedo. The couple posed for photos and later danced among guests as a DJ played throwback hits. Hemmes even brought an '80s style boombox onto the stage to play iconic dance songs, fully immersing himself in the party spirit.
This milestone celebration for Merivale occurs in the wake of a significant controversy from earlier in 2024. Security footage depicting patrons engaging in sexual activities within an elevator at several Merivale venues was edited and shown at an internal awards event for the hospitality group. The video, which did not obscure identities, was met with discomfort and shock by some attendees.
Merivale, which operates 81 venues across Australia's east coast, stated that the CCTV footage was captured in public spaces and that there is no reasonable expectation of privacy for patrons. The company spokesperson added that the reel was played at a private, invitation-only event, and no complaints were received regarding its screening. Despite this, former employees have described the group's culture as 'toxic'.
